The first crude plumbing systems were established by the ancient Romans and Greeks. These systems included piping for the distribution of clean water for alcohol consumption and bathing, and piping for the elimination of waste. These initial systems led to better layouts in time. Wells and cesspits were the typical throughout the middle ages (plumber voyager point).

These pits commonly times took off and caught fire due to the buildup of methane gas. In the 17th and 18th centuries, drain pipes and water supply pipes where made from wood.

The Great Stink in 1858 in London was brought on by a warm summer season and raw sewer in the river. The drain system discarded every one of the waste right into the River Thames near the facility of the City. Throughout this warm summertime, the odor was so frustrating that citizens can not leave their homes.

The citizens believed the condition was spread from taking a breath the nasty air, therefore increasing the panic and anxiety. Hundreds of people died from getting cholera. It was later that they learned the microorganisms which triggers cholera was in their alcohol consumption water which was polluted from the raw waste in the water.
Bazalgette used blocks and plaster to build the underground drain system. Some of the sewage system pipes were as large as 11 feet in area - plumber east hills. When the waste could not be lugged by gravity alone, Bazalgette utilized engines to pump the waste to a point where gravity can take over, hence developing the first lift terminals
